Frequently Asked Questions
How many Wh is 1,286,541 mAh?
1,286,541 mAh equals 4,760.2017 Wh at 3.7V (Li-ion nominal voltage). The exact Wh depends on the battery voltage: Wh = mAh × V / 1,000.
How do I convert 1,286,541 mAh to Wh?
Multiply 1,286,541 by the battery voltage, then divide by 1,000. At 3.7V: 1,286,541 × 3.7 / 1,000 = 4,760.2017 Wh.
Is 1,286,541 mAh allowed on a plane?
At 3.7V, 1,286,541 mAh = 4,760.2017 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
